相关疑难解决方法(0)

为什么使用JavaScript eval函数是一个坏主意?

eval函数是一种动态生成代码的强大而简单的方法,那么有什么警告呢?

javascript security eval

522
推荐指数
14
解决办法
25万
查看次数

Javascript setTimeout是否会停止其他脚本执行

我指的是这个.一切都还不清楚.

  • 我有一个fillTree()更新树的JS函数,它有复选框.
  • 我有另一个函数checkSelectedBoxes()执行window.onload检查所选复选框.
  • 现在连接了许多其他功能.

我的问题:

  • 如果我正在使用setTimeout()其他脚本功能也会停止并等待我的功能完成加载?

可能是这种情况:

function fillTree(){...}
function checkSelectedBoxes(){...}

fillTree(); // This take time to get data. onLoad() doesnt work.
setTimeout(function(){ checkSelectedBoxes()  },5000);
Run Code Online (Sandbox Code Playgroud)

即使在增加时间间隔后,这也会返回空值.是否fillTree()暂停执行?

javascript

12
推荐指数
1
解决办法
1万
查看次数

标签 统计

javascript ×2

eval ×1

security ×1